Who is Dakota Fanning? A Biography of a Hollywood Star
Dakota Fanning, born Hannah Dakota Fanning on February 23, 1994, in Conyers, Georgia, is an American actress. She rose to prominence at a very young age, captivating audiences with her remarkable talent and maturity beyond her years.
Fanning began her acting career at the age of five, appearing in commercials and television shows such as "ER," "Ally McBeal," and "CSI: Crime Scene Investigation." However, it was her role in the 2001 film "I Am Sam," where she played the daughter of a developmentally disabled man (Sean Penn), that truly catapulted her to stardom. Her performance earned her critical acclaim and made her one of the youngest nominees for a Screen Actors Guild Award.
Throughout her childhood and adolescence, Dakota Fanning continued to impress with her versatility and range, starring in a variety of films across different genres. Notable roles include "Man on Fire" (2004) with Denzel Washington, "War of the Worlds" (2005) with Tom Cruise, and "Charlotte's Web" (2006). She demonstrated a remarkable ability to portray complex emotions and hold her own alongside established actors.
As she transitioned into adulthood, Dakota Fanning continued to take on challenging roles that showcased her growth as an actress. She starred in films such as "The Secret Life of Bees" (2008), "The Runaways" (2010) where she played Cherie Currie, and "Now Is Good" (2012). She has also appeared in the "Twilight" saga, playing the role of Jane, a member of the Volturi coven.
Dakota Fanning has balanced her acting career with her education, attending Campbell Hall School in North Hollywood and later enrolling at New York University, where she studied gender studies. This commitment to education highlights her well-rounded personality and dedication to personal growth.
